That's the message in the brand new book Hope in the Mail by local author Wendelin Van Draanen.  It tells the story of her 10-year journey to getting her books published -- as she navigated life, career, bumps in the road, and the temptation to just give up.


This book has an inspiring message for anyone who has a big dream and wants to turn it into a reality.

Senior Book Break: "Bucket List"
This month, the topic of Senior Book Break was "Bucket List."

Here are the books and authors that the group discussed.

Route 66: The Mother Road by Michael Wallis 

Our member took the road trip, in a small caravan, and loved it. This book has lots of pictures of scenes along the route. The trip inspired our member to plan a motorcycle trip up the West Coast. Get this – she will be riding in the sidecar!


Blowout: Corrupted Democracy, Rogue State Russia, and the Richest, Most Destructive Industry on Earth by Rachel Maddow

This entry is an investigation into the practices of Big Oil, and meant to strengthen our resolve to save our planet, a problem we face today.


Lock In: A Novel of the Near Future by John Scalzi

Inventive Sci-Fi mystery, set in the future, gives a new perspective on what the world may become, and adaptations mankind must make.


Writing Down the Bones: Freeing the Writer Within by Natalie Goldberg

The author inspires would be writers to take the plunge and get on that book you want to write. With humor and insight, you may cross writing a book off that bucket list.

   
Not Without Laughter by Langston Hughes

This book, written in 1930, is a coming of age story, about growing up in rural Kansas. A portrait of life in an African American family echoes the black experience almost 100 years ago. A poignant, loving look back at where we were.


The Peripheral by William Gibson

Another Sci-Fi thriller, this one involving time travel, both forward, and backward! And intriguing, futuristic look at gaming, time and its continuum.


Nomadland: Surviving America in the 21st Century by Jessica Bruder

A dark look at the 21st century, when employers discover a whole new work force in rootless seniors, who have lost homes and taken to the roads, in RV’s, trailers and even vans. This nonfiction book illustrates the resilience of Americans who have given up roots, but not hope.
